Bharti Singh, Harsh Limbachiya embrace parenthood for 2nd time, welcome baby boy

Comedian Bharti Singh and husband Harsh Limbachiya have welcomed a baby boy, becoming parents for the second time. Together, they have a son named Laksh Singh Limbaachiya.

Before that, she had expressed her concern for her rising sugar levels during pregnancy in one of her YouTube vlogs.
Sharing her health update, the mom-to-be was heard saying, “My sugars have rapidly increased, especially the fasting sugars; they usually are never so high. I am definitely going to be scolded by the doctor today.”
Bharti revealed that she is confused about the rising sugar levels as she has been eating absolutely healthy.
“I am confused because I did not eat anything that would trigger my sugars or increase them, nor am I in any stress. I have been extremely particular about my diet; I only eat millets and have completely cut off rotis and rice and other forms of carbs, so I don't know why my sugar has come so high, and I am extremely worried because I don't know. I just want that it shouldn't affect my baby in any way.” She further added that her husband, Haarsh Limbaachiya, was in Dubai for some professional work, and that made her even more anxious. “Haarsh is not in town; he had to leave for Dubai for some work last night, and I am just feeling so lost right now,” she added.
